The Directorate General of Customs Valuation in Karachi has updated the customs value for imported desiccated coconut, raising the price from $1 per kilogram to $1.6 per kilogram for all countries of origin.
This adjustment, detailed in a ruling issued on Tuesday (Ruling No. 1970 of 2025), was based on an extensive review of import data, market trends, and discrepancies between the previous customs values and actual market prices. The review was conducted under Sections 25 and 25A of the Customs Act, 1969.
A meeting with key stakeholders was convened to discuss the new rates, where participants were encouraged to provide feedback and submit relevant import documentation. The review process included a comprehensive analysis of data from the past 90 days, along with market inquiries in accordance with the Directorate's Office Order and Section 25(7) of the Customs Act, 1969.
The recalculated customs value was derived after factoring in profit margins and reviewing the cost and freight (C&F) value under Section 25(7), with the new value now being used for calculating duties and taxes.
These updated customs values are now applicable to both High Fat and Low Fat desiccated coconut imports.
